Does State Farm Homeowners Insurance Cover Water Damage from Rain?

Water damage is a common concern for homeowners, and it’s important to understand what is and isn’t covered by your insurance policy. One of the most frequently asked questions is whether State Farm homeowners insurance covers water damage from rain. In this article, we will delve into this topic and provide you with the information you need to know.

Understanding Homeowners Insurance Coverage

Homeowners insurance is designed to protect your property from various types of damage, including fire, theft, and certain natural disasters. However, not all types of damage are covered under standard homeowners insurance policies. To determine whether water damage from rain is covered, it’s essential to understand the different types of water damage and how they are classified.

Types of Water Damage

Water damage can be categorized into two main types: sudden and accidental damage and gradual damage. Sudden and accidental damage refers to water that enters your home unexpectedly, such as a burst pipe or a sudden storm. Gradual damage, on the other hand, occurs over time, such as water seeping through walls or ceilings due to leaks.

Is Water Damage from Rain Covered?

When it comes to water damage from rain, the answer is generally yes, but with some exceptions. Standard homeowners insurance policies typically cover sudden and accidental water damage from rain. This means that if rainwater enters your home due to a sudden and unexpected event, such as a heavy downpour causing a roof leak, your insurance policy should cover the resulting damage.

However, there are certain situations where water damage from rain may not be covered. For example, if the damage is due to a lack of maintenance, such as a roof that hasn’t been properly repaired, or if the damage is caused by a flood, which is typically not covered under standard homeowners insurance policies.

Additional Coverage for Floods

To protect against flood damage, you may need to purchase additional flood insurance. This separate policy covers damage caused by rising water, including water from rivers, lakes, and oceans. While flood insurance is not provided by State Farm, you can purchase it through the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) or a private insurer.

Preventing Water Damage

The best way to avoid water damage is to take preventive measures. Regularly inspect your home for signs of leaks, maintain your roof and gutters, and ensure that your plumbing is in good condition. By taking these steps, you can minimize the risk of water damage and potentially reduce your insurance premiums.

Conclusion

In conclusion, does State Farm homeowners insurance cover water damage from rain? The answer is generally yes, as long as the damage is sudden and accidental. However, it’s important to understand the limitations of your policy and consider additional coverage for flood damage. By taking preventive measures and being informed about your insurance coverage, you can protect your home and peace of mind.

Is Canada in United States?

Canada, often mistakenly believed to be a part of the United States, is actually a separate and distinct country. Located to the north of the United States, Canada is the second-largest country in the world by land area, after Russia. The misconception that Canada is in the United States likely stems from the fact that the two countries share a long and close relationship, with a shared border that stretches over 5,525 miles. Despite this proximity and the many cultural and economic ties between the two nations, Canada remains an independent country with its own unique history, culture, and political system.

Canada’s independence dates back to 1867 when it was officially founded as a confederation of four provinces: Ontario, Quebec, New Brunswick, and Nova Scotia. Since then, Canada has grown to include ten provinces and three territories, each with its own distinct regional characteristics. The country’s capital is Ottawa, while its largest city is Toronto.

One of the most significant aspects of Canada’s identity is its multiculturalism. Canada is home to people from all over the world, making it one of the most diverse countries in the world. This diversity is reflected in the country’s rich cultural heritage, which includes a wide range of languages, traditions, and customs. English and French are the two official languages of Canada, with English being the most widely spoken.

Is there a state of emergency in Florida?

The question of whether there is a state of emergency in Florida has been on the minds of many residents and visitors alike. Florida, known for its beautiful beaches, vibrant cities, and unique wildlife, has faced its fair share of challenges over the years. From hurricanes to wildfires, the state has had to deal with various emergencies that have prompted declarations of a state of emergency. In this article, we will explore the current situation in Florida and discuss the factors that may lead to such declarations.

Understanding the State of Emergency in Florida

A state of emergency in Florida is declared by the governor in response to natural disasters, public health crises, or other significant events that threaten the safety and well-being of its citizens. These declarations allow state and local governments to mobilize resources, implement emergency response plans, and take necessary actions to protect the public.

One of the most common reasons for a state of emergency in Florida is hurricanes. The state is located in the hurricane belt, and hurricanes can cause widespread damage to infrastructure, property, and lives. In recent years, hurricanes like Irma and Michael have prompted state of emergency declarations, leading to the mobilization of emergency services and the distribution of aid to affected areas.

Other factors that may lead to a state of emergency in Florida include:

– Wildfires: Florida has experienced wildfires, particularly in the northern and central parts of the state, which have caused significant damage to forests and wildlife habitats.
– Flooding: Heavy rainfall and storms can lead to flooding, affecting homes, businesses, and transportation networks.
– Public health crises: Outbreaks of infectious diseases, such as COVID-19, can also lead to a state of emergency, requiring the implementation of health and safety measures to control the spread of the disease.

Current State of Emergency in Florida

As of the time of writing, there is no active state of emergency in Florida. However, the state remains vigilant and prepared for potential emergencies. Florida’s emergency management officials closely monitor weather patterns, public health data, and other factors that may indicate the need for a state of emergency declaration.

In the event of an emergency, residents and visitors are encouraged to stay informed and follow the instructions of local authorities. This includes monitoring weather forecasts, preparing emergency kits, and being aware of evacuation routes and shelters.

Conclusion

In conclusion, while there is no active state of emergency in Florida at the moment, the state remains prepared for potential emergencies. Declarations of a state of emergency are made when necessary to protect the public and ensure a coordinated response to significant events. Residents and visitors are encouraged to stay informed and take appropriate precautions to ensure their safety.
